Suntech Announces that Wuxi Court Accepted Petition for Restructuring of Chinese Subsidiary Wuxi Suntech

2013-03-21 20:00 1666

WUXI, China, March 21, 2013 /PRNewswire/ -- Suntech Power Holdings Co., Ltd. (NYSE: STP), or the "Company", today announced that the Wuxi Municipal Intermediate People's Court in Jiangsu Province, China has formally accepted the petition for the insolvency and restructuring of the Company's Chinese subsidiary Wuxi Suntech Power Co., Ltd. ("Wuxi Suntech").

The Court has appointed an administration committee, consisting of local government representatives and accounting and legal professionals, to administer the restructuring of Wuxi Suntech. The insolvency and restructuring procedure is designed to facilitate an orderly process for both Wuxi Suntech and its creditors. The primary goal is to restructure Wuxi Suntech's debt obligations, while continuing production and operations.

Wuxi Suntech is the Company's principal operating subsidiary in China engaged in the manufacture of photovoltaic (PV) cells and PV modules. Wuxi Suntech will continue operations through the restructuring period. Furthermore, the Company has additional wholly owned or partially owned subsidiaries with cell and module production facilities that continue to produce high quality solar products to meet customer orders. Suntech and the administration committee are committed to maintaining all of Suntech's product warranty obligations.

Suntech Power Holdings Co., Ltd., the ultimate parent company of Wuxi Suntech, has not commenced insolvency proceedings, nor have any of the Company's other principal operating subsidiaries. The Company is not aware of any similar proceedings regarding any of its other entities.
